Adaptiv is an active camouflage technology developed by BAE Systems AB to protect military vehicles from detection by near infrared night vision devices, providing infrared stealth.

At 0:46 of the video, did the object just disappear?

Yes and no. Subject becomes just very hard to see with thermal camera. You still should be able to see things such as heat radiating or from exhaust fumes and areas not coveret with adaptiv such as tracks and road wheels.

It can be that on this video they didnt even use real vehicle but a movable wall covered with these bricks.


Also I have heard from a friend who heard from someone else (So be suspectfull of what you read next) That these bricks are very fragile. AFVs move on harsh terrain and these bricks certainly dont seem to be able to take many hits from thick underbrush or branches.
I think he said that a Finnish officer reported that to be a major flaw in design that even while it hides vehicle from thermal camera... it still as surface is too weak for Finnish terrain as seen in test vehicles with some broken bricks.
